Toyota Sienna Service Manual: Removal

1. REMOVE CENTER REAR SEAT LAP TYPE BELT ASSEMBLY (for 8-Passenger)

HINT: Refer to the instructions for disassembly of the rear No. 1 seat assembly (for center seat).

  1.  Remove the bolt and center seat lap type belt assembly.

2. REMOVE CENTER REAR NO. 2 SEAT LAP BELT ASSEMBLY WITH INNER

HINT:

  1.  Remove the bolt and center rear No. 2 seat lap belt assembly with inner.

3. REMOVE REAR NO. 2 SEAT BELT ASSEMBLY INNER

HINT:

  1. Remove the bolt and rear No. 2 seat belt assembly inner.
